Two’s Complement Calculator


Introduction to Two’s Complement Calculator

The Two’s Complement Calculator is a useful tool for converting binary numbers to their two’s complement representation. This calculator is particularly helpful in computer programming, where two’s complement is commonly used for performing arithmetic operations on binary numbers.

In this article, we will discuss the concept of two’s complement and how it differs from other number systems. We will also explore the functionality of the Two’s Complement Calculator and provide step-by-step instructions on how to use it.

Understanding Two’s Complement

Two’s complement is a mathematical operation used to represent negative integers in binary form. In simple terms, it involves flipping all bits (0s become 1s and vice versa) of a binary number, then adding 1 to the result.

For example, the two’s complement of the binary number 0101 is 1011. This can be calculated by first inverting all bits (to get 1010) and then adding 1 (resulting in 1011).

This representation allows for easier handling of negative numbers in computer systems since it eliminates the need for a separate sign bit. It also simplifies arithmetic operations on binary numbers.

How Two’s Complement Calculator Works

The Two’s Complement Calculator automates the process of converting a binary number to its two’s complement form. Using this tool, users can simply input a binary number and quickly get its two’s complement representation.

The calculator follows a two-step process to calculate the two’s complement of a given binary number:

  1. Invert all bits: The first step is to flip all the bits of the input binary number. This can be done easily by replacing each 0 with 1 and each 1 with 0.
  2. Add 1: After inverting all bits, add 1 to the result obtained from the previous step. This will give us the final two’s complement representation of the original binary number.

For example, let’s say we want to find the two’s complement of the binary number 1010 using this calculator:

Step 1: Invert all bits

1010 becomes 0101

Step 2: Add 1 to the inverted number

0101 + 0001 = 0110

Thus, the two’s complement of the binary number 1010 is 0110.

Using the Two’s Complement Calculator

To use the Two’s Complement Calculator, follow these simple steps:

  1. Enter a binary number in the input field provided. Only valid binary numbers (containing only digits 0 and/or 1) will be accepted.
  2. Click on the “Calculate Two’s Complement” button to perform the calculation.
  3. The result will be displayed below, showing both the original binary number and its two’s complement form.

Conclusion

The Two’s Complement Calculator is a useful tool for quickly converting binary numbers to their two’s complement representation. It simplifies the process of performing mathematical operations on binary numbers and eliminates the need for a separate sign bit. With its user-friendly interface and accurate calculations, this calculator is an essential tool for anyone working with binary numbers in computer programming or other fields. So, next time you come across a binary number that needs to be converted to two’s complement, remember to use this handy calculator!

FAQs

Two’s complement simplifies arithmetic operations on binary numbers and eliminates the need for a separate sign bit.

No, the Two’s Complement Calculator can handle binary numbers of any length (as long as they are valid).

No, this calculator is specifically designed for converting binary numbers to their two’s complement form. There are other calculators available for performing conversions with different number systems.

Yes, there are alternative methods such as using a truth table or performing manual calculations, but these can be time-consuming and prone to errors. Using a calculator is the most efficient and accurate method. So, it is always recommended to use the Two’s Complement Calculator for quick and reliable results.